Requirements: the sole required material is a toilet paper roll.

How to: participants are invited to take a many sheets of paper as they want. After everyone took the sheets, each person can say one thing for each sheet: these could be sentences about one’s history, or on what one likes or dislike about food

Learning outcomes:

  • favours a high level of interaction
  • overcomes language and cultural barriers
  • helps people to feel they are accepted by others
  • turns participations from formal into informal
  • makes strangers experience a common ground where individual becomes peers
  • is enjoyable
